Որոնք են memcached սերվերները:
Որոնք են memcached սերվերները:

Video: Որոնք են memcached սերվերները:

Video: Որոնք են memcached սերվերները:
Video: Պլանշետներ, որոնք պատրաստել են երեխաները 2024, Սեպտեմբեր
Anonim

Memcached սերվերներ թույլ տալ հավելվածներին, որոնք արտաքին տվյալների բազայից շատ տվյալներ մուտք գործելու կարիք ունեն, պահելու որոշ տվյալներ հիշողության մեջ, որոնց հավելվածը կարող է շատ ավելի արագ մուտք գործել, քան որևէ կարևոր բան բերելու համար տվյալների բազա մեկնելու անհրաժեշտություն:

Այս առումով, ինչպես է աշխատում memcache-ը:

Memcached բաց կոդով բաշխված հիշողության քեշավորման համակարգ է: Memcached նվազեցնում է այդ ծանրաբեռնվածությունը՝ տվյալների օբյեկտները դինամիկ հիշողության մեջ պահելով (կարծեք դա որպես կարճաժամկետ հիշողություն հավելվածների համար): Memcached պահում է տվյալներ՝ հիմնված բանալիների արժեքների վրա փոքր կամայական տողերի կամ օբյեկտների համար, ներառյալ՝ տվյալների բազայի կանչերի արդյունքները:

Նմանապես, ի՞նչ է memcached DDoS հարձակումը: Ա memcached բաշխված ծառայության մերժում ( DDoS ) հարձակում կիբեր տեսակի է հարձակում երբ հարձակվողը փորձում է թիրախավորված զոհին գերբեռնել ինտերնետ տրաֆիկով: * Memcached տվյալների բազայի քեշավորման համակարգ է՝ կայքերի և ցանցերի արագացման համար:

Նմանապես, մարդիկ հարցնում են, թե որն է տարբերությունը Memcache-ի և Memcached-ի միջև:

PHP Memcache ավելի հին է, շատ կայուն, բայց ունի մի քանի սահմանափակումներ: PHP memcache մոդուլն ուղղակիորեն օգտագործում է դեյմոնը, մինչդեռ PHP-ն memcached մոդուլն օգտագործում է libMemcached հաճախորդի գրադարանը և պարունակում է նաև որոշ լրացուցիչ հնարավորություններ: Դուք կարող եք համեմատել առանձնահատկությունները և միջեւ տարբերությունները դրանք այստեղ:

Ի՞նչ է Memcache PHP-ն:

Memcached բաշխված հիշողության քեշավորման համակարգ է: Այն արագացնում է մեծ դինամիկ տվյալների բազա ունեցող վեբկայքերը՝ պահպանելով տվյալների բազայի օբյեկտը Դինամիկ հիշողության մեջ՝ նվազեցնելով ճնշումը սերվերի վրա, երբ արտաքին տվյալների աղբյուրը պահանջում է կարդալ: Ա memcached շերտը նվազեցնում է տվյալների բազայի հարցումների քանակը:

Խորհուրդ ենք տալիս: